Understanding the FIFA Club World Cup and Why You Want to Watch
First things first, let's get you hyped. The FIFA Club World Cup is where the champions from different continental confederations come together. We're talking about the best of the best: the top clubs from Europe (UEFA), South America (CONMEBOL), North and Central America (CONCACAF), Africa (CAF), Asia (AFC), and Oceania (OFC), plus a representative from the host nation. It's a true test of club football supremacy, and the matches are usually off the charts in terms of intensity and skill.

Official Broadcasters and TV Channels
The most straightforward way to watch is through official broadcasters. These are the channels that have secured the rights to broadcast the tournament in your region. The specific channels vary depending on where you are. In some regions, you'll find it on major sports networks like ESPN, beIN SPORTS, or Sky Sports. Your first step should always be to check your local TV listings and sports channels. Websites like LiveSoccerTV.com can also give you a comprehensive list of broadcasters around the world.
Keep an eye on the official FIFA website and social media channels for announcements on broadcast partners. These announcements are usually made well in advance of the tournament, giving you plenty of time to plan. Subscribing to a sports package or using a streaming service that includes these channels is a legitimate way to catch all the action. While it does come with a cost, it guarantees a high-quality stream and supports the sport. And remember, these channels often offer multiple viewing options, including on-demand replays and highlights.

Free Streaming Websites and Platforms
There are tons of websites that claim to offer free FIFA Club World Cup live streams. These sites often host illegal streams of sports events, using various technologies to broadcast the games. These are usually the easiest to find and access. However, they come with significant risks. Firstly, the quality of the stream can be incredibly inconsistent. You might experience frequent buffering, low-resolution video, and annoying advertisements.
Secondly, these sites are often riddled with malware and viruses. Clicking on the wrong link or downloading the wrong file can expose your device to serious threats, like ransomware or spyware. Your personal information could be at risk, and your device could become unusable. Always make sure that you have strong antivirus software. Furthermore, these sites could be breaking copyright laws, which could expose you to legal consequences, depending on your location.
VPNs and Geo-Restrictions: Navigating the Boundaries
VPNs (Virtual Private Networks) are sometimes used to bypass geo-restrictions and access streams from other countries. The idea is to mask your IP address, making it appear as if you are in a different location. This can potentially allow you to access streams that are not available in your region.
However, there are risks associated with using VPNs for this purpose. First, not all VPNs are created equal. Some may be unreliable or slow, leading to a poor streaming experience. Second, using a VPN to access streams that you would otherwise not be able to watch may violate the terms of service of the streaming platform. Finally, the legality of using a VPN to bypass geo-restrictions varies by country. You should always research and understand the laws in your area.
